Email Tiina | 50-65 years of age | Experience level: first safari
For budget tour very good
I booked 6 days safari Masai Mara, Lake Nakuru and Amboseli. Very good value for money it was.
The amount of animals, I see was fantastic. I am so satisfyad eith it.
The transport is by minivan. For me it was good enough. Our game driver was exceptional. He drowe us so smoothly on pumpy roads.
The accomodation was not much, but good enough for budget tour. Font forget the main reason you come to safari tour: seeing beautiful animals. In Amboseli tve accomodation was super good: new and clean facilities with everything working wery well.
About food: there was lots of food. Moustly wery tasty as well. But in Nakuru hotel there was something fishy. 3 of our group got food poisoning.
All together: if you must go with budgetfriendly safari option, then Tall Masai Safari is very good choice. The price is very good and you will enjoy yor safari. They even got me afterwards to my hotel, that was not in city center. As a solo female traveller I felt myselt completely safe. It is very important if you travel alone.
In conclusion: safari is for seeing nature and animals. I got it all. If you want some luxoury accomodation, then you must pay more and thats it. For me was budget safary only option to go to safari at all. So I am very greatful for this opportunity❤️

Email Elisabet | 65+ years of age | Experience level: 2-5 safaris
Extremely valuable budget safari
My solo African adventure with 8 days budget safari in Kenya with several different locations has been fantastic! The animals exceeded all my expectations. Just keep in mind that you can't have too high expectations in terms of accommodation, vehicles and food if you choose a budget safari, but the amount and variety of animals you get to enjoy in any case. And personally, even as a 68 years old female, I thought everything flowed really well despite that you get to mingle with other travelers in a mini van (with a pop-up roof) and might have to change both travel companions and drivers during the tour. This review is based upon MY experiences and expectations. Do your reseach and make sure to explain what your preferences are and Benson will fix it!
My tour started with two days in Masai Mara where I saw and got close to a wide range of animals. Just amazing!
Had also an overnight stay in Nakuru and a nice safari in the national park. Did a boat ride on beautiful Lake Naivasha and stayed one night in Naivasha. Continued to Amboseli with an early morning stop at Hell's gate national park where it is possible to walk or bike among the animals.
The three last nights I stayed at a surprisingly good camp for beeing on a budget safari. And there I did two full day's amazing safaries and unexpectedly got to see a cheetah and a pygmy hippo among many other species and, of course, very many elephants!
All this was made possible to a very reasonable price thanks to Benson at Tall Masai Safaries. All my communication with Benson, from my first request, the pick up at the airport as well as during and after the tour, have been absolutely 💯 percent pleasant, smooth, clear, quick, flexible and correct all the time! So happy I found just this safari agent and I will certainly use them for any other safaries in Kenya and Tanzania. Very satisfied!!
